Commit Graph

67 Commits

Author SHA1 Message Date
Neelanjan Manna
cf3add3950 replaces default container runtime to containerd (#587)
Signed-off-by: neelanjan00 <neelanjan.manna@harness.io>
2023-02-22 10:44:12 +05:30
Shubham Chaudhary
7e8949cd46 chore(lib): removing LIB env from all charts (#577)
Signed-off-by: Shubham Chaudhary <shubham.chaudhary@harness.io>

Signed-off-by: Shubham Chaudhary <shubham.chaudhary@harness.io>
2022-12-15 18:23:37 +05:30
uditgaurav
3f7a059e16 Chore(node_label): Add node level env in pod level experiments
Signed-off-by: uditgaurav <udit@chaosnative.com>
2022-03-16 16:37:57 +05:30
Shubham Chaudhary
f174f7ab65 chore(rbac): Adding minimal rbac permissions with comments description (#513)
* chore(rbac): Adding minimal rbac permissions with comments description

Signed-off-by: shubham chaudhary <shubham@chaosnative.com>

* chore(chart): Adding minimal rbac permissions in charts

Signed-off-by: shubham chaudhary <shubham@chaosnative.com>
2021-10-26 16:25:53 +05:30
Shubham Chaudhary
a1b589657f chore(labels): Adding labels inside the experiments (#506)
Signed-off-by: shubham chaudhary <shubham@chaosnative.com>

Co-authored-by: Udit Gaurav <35391335+uditgaurav@users.noreply.github.com>
2021-10-01 15:56:23 +05:30
Shubham Chaudhary
ee60d03cfd chore(signal): Adding signal in container-kill (#414)
Signed-off-by: shubhamchaudhary <shubham.chaudhary@mayadata.io>
2021-02-15 20:27:59 +05:30
Shubham Chaudhary
6ced128ee5 chore(permissions): sync the experiment and rbac permissions (#406)
* chore(permissions): sync the experiment and rbac permissions

Signed-off-by: shubhamchaudhary <shubham.chaudhary@mayadata.io>

* Add "statefulsets" in pod autoscaler permissions

Signed-off-by: udit <udit.gaurav@mayadata.io>

Co-authored-by: udit <udit.gaurav@mayadata.io>
2021-01-04 14:26:45 +05:30
Shubham Chaudhary
546a47758a chore(experiment): updating the lib and socketPath (#389)
Signed-off-by: shubhamchaudhary <shubham.chaudhary@mayadata.io>
2020-12-14 17:11:51 +05:30
Shubham Chaudhary
cb880805e0 chore(TARGET_PODS): Adding an ability to provide multiple target pods (#370)
Signed-off-by: shubhamchaudhary <shubham.chaudhary@mayadata.io>
2020-11-10 13:54:23 +05:30
Shubham Chaudhary
38a571521e chore(recommended-labels): Adding recommended labels in experiment and csv (#357)
Signed-off-by: shubhamchaudhary <shubham.chaudhary@mayadata.io>
2020-10-20 13:17:06 +05:30
Karthik Satchitanand
f765b7438c (enhancement)charts: add standard kubernetes labels to experiments (#346)
Signed-off-by: ksatchit <karthik.s@mayadata.io>
2020-10-09 14:04:38 +05:30
Shubham Chaudhary
56f95eeb42 chore(sequence): Adding sequence field in all pod-level chaos (#345)
Signed-off-by: shubhamchaudhary <shubham.chaudhary@mayadata.io>
2020-10-07 20:37:21 +05:30
Shubham Chaudhary
b5f3527ff4 update(chart): updating args for go-runner image (#335)
Signed-off-by: shubhamchaudhary <shubham.chaudhary@mayadata.io>
2020-10-05 13:53:43 +05:30
Shubham Chaudhary
aa5e3d9c32 chore(socketPath): correcting socketPath env name (#331)
Signed-off-by: shubhamchaudhary <shubham.chaudhary@mayadata.io>
2020-09-18 09:40:41 +05:30
Shubham Chaudhary
4a9f816799 sync(charts): sync the chart.definition.permissions with rbac permissions (#330)
Signed-off-by: shubhamchaudhary <shubham.chaudhary@mayadata.io>
2020-09-16 19:09:22 +05:30
Shubham Chaudhary
218ed3a658 feat(network-chaos): Adding support for containerd/crio in network-chaos (#321)
Signed-off-by: shubhamchaudhary <shubham.chaudhary@mayadata.io>
2020-09-13 22:31:52 +05:30
UDIT GAURAV
090daaf9b8 update(charts): Removing metadata.Version from the experiment charts (#316)
Signed-off-by: Udit Gaurav <udit.gaurav@mayadata.io>
2020-09-11 14:56:38 +05:30
Shubham Chaudhary
97802976d8 chore(pod_aff_perc): Adding the pod_aff_per/blast-radius for pod-level chaoas (#311)
Signed-off-by: shubhamchaudhary <shubham.chaudhary@mayadata.io>
2020-09-09 17:10:33 +05:30
Shubham Chaudhary
6cd57dc2a3 chore(container-kill): Adding all the CRI in litmus lib (#305)
Signed-off-by: shubhamchaudhary <shubham.chaudhary@mayadata.io>
2020-08-27 23:28:16 +05:30
Shubham Chaudhary
d7485ded6c chore(pod-delete): Adding ability to delete the pod using target_pod env (#299)
Signed-off-by: shubhamchaudhary <shubham.chaudhary@mayadata.io>
2020-08-20 19:29:58 +05:30
Travis CI
dbae2325f4 1168: version upgraded for chaos-charts 2020-07-29 16:50:40 +00:00
Shubham Chaudhary
e3d5228bef feat(helper-images): Merging helper pod and litmus-go images (#279)
Signed-off-by: shubhamchaudhary <shubham.chaudhary@mayadata.io>
2020-07-29 22:19:46 +05:30
Travis CI
133281e288 1102: version upgraded for chaos-charts 2020-07-13 17:03:00 +00:00
Shubham Chaudhary
9c7b9f653b feat(go-charts): Adding go experiment in charthub (#260)
Signed-off-by: shubhamchaudhary <shubham.chaudhary@mayadata.io>
2020-07-13 22:32:03 +05:30
Travis CI
e6ac88bdab 1077: version upgraded for chaos-charts 2020-07-03 15:12:59 +00:00
Shubham Chaudhary
9f50ce42dc feat(security-context): adding the security context in experiment CR (#251)
Signed-off-by: shubhamchaudhary <shubham.chaudhary@mayadata.io>
2020-07-03 20:42:06 +05:30
Travis CI
1965bf5e41 1071: version upgraded for chaos-charts 2020-07-03 15:02:31 +00:00
UDIT GAURAV
f41e0d5ff2 feat(chart): Change experiment chart to use go runner (#254)
Signed-off-by: Udit Gaurav <uditgaurav@gmail.com>
2020-07-03 20:31:36 +05:30
Travis CI
634cd77fe3 1024: version upgraded for chaos-charts 2020-06-12 15:37:29 +00:00
Shubham Chaudhary
9cfa30b815 feat(helper-pods): adding the image of go helper-pod (#237)
Signed-off-by: shubhamchaudhary <shubham.chaudhary@mayadata.io>
2020-06-12 21:06:29 +05:30
Travis CI
28704283dc 1019: version upgraded for chaos-charts 2020-06-11 12:21:19 +00:00
Karthik Satchitanand
83146e80e3 (enhancement)charts: add imagepullpolicy in charts (#236)
Signed-off-by: ksatchit <karthik.s@mayadata.io>
2020-06-11 17:50:23 +05:30
Travis CI
8105fbe08a 998: version upgraded for chaos-charts 2020-05-29 08:22:01 +00:00
Shubham Chaudhary
d7c57fa6e5 feat(containerd): updating the containerd image (#230)
Signed-off-by: shubhamchaudhary <shubham.chaudhary@mayadata.io>
2020-05-29 13:50:09 +05:30
Travis CI
48ce809a42 994: version upgraded for chaos-charts 2020-05-29 07:53:34 +00:00
Shubham Chaudhary
93971ddb2f feat(containerd): Adding the container path env (#228)
Signed-off-by: shubhamchaudhary <shubham.chaudhary@mayadata.io>
2020-05-29 13:22:37 +05:30
Raj Babu Das
9745b57b1c Removing daemonset permission from the charts (#201)
Signed-off-by: Raj <raj.das@mayadata.io>
2020-04-09 16:34:03 +05:30
Travis CI
11cbd5d51a 885: version upgraded for chaos-charts 2020-04-09 10:56:03 +00:00
Raj Babu Das
1472c15b39 upgrading pumba to 0.6.5 in all container kill charts (#200)
Signed-off-by: Raj <raj.das@mayadata.io>
2020-04-09 16:24:55 +05:30
Travis CI
b6d60f4475 875: version upgraded for chaos-charts 2020-04-02 08:22:07 +00:00
Shubham Chaudhary
adf5964897 refactor(rbac): Removing extra resources from rbac (#199)
Signed-off-by: shubhamchaudhary <shubham.chaudhary@mayadata.io>
2020-04-02 13:51:06 +05:30
Travis CI
398f3de95b 866: version upgraded for chaos-charts 2020-03-27 11:23:44 +00:00
Shubham Chaudhary
daed7df766 feat(c-kill): Adding interval & duration in container-kill experiments (#194)
Signed-off-by: shubhamchaudhary <shubham.chaudhary@mayadata.io>
2020-03-27 16:52:15 +05:30
Travis CI
63893faea3 863: version upgraded for chaos-charts 2020-03-26 11:53:49 +00:00
Shubham Chaudhary
1f7ad0f1e1 feat(permissions): Adding node as a resource in RBAC (#193)
Signed-off-by: shubhamchaudhary <shubham.chaudhary@mayadata.io>
2020-03-26 17:22:50 +05:30
Travis CI
60de43c294 798: version upgraded for chaos-charts 2020-03-14 10:08:10 +00:00
Shubham Chaudhary
b5c11f958f refactor(rbac): Adding pods/log permission in all charts (#175)
Signed-off-by: shubhamchaudhary <shubham.chaudhary@mayadata.io>
2020-03-14 15:37:13 +05:30
shubhamchaudhary
6d3fe76f9f refactor(permissions): Adding events resources permission in all experiments
Signed-off-by: shubhamchaudhary <shubham.chaudhary@mayadata.io>
2020-03-09 16:49:34 +05:30
Travis CI
4a8324ef6e 588: version upgraded for chaos-charts 2020-01-28 13:22:34 +00:00
Shubham Chaudhary
0c0955391c (feat): Added containerd runtime for container-kill chart (#128)
Signed-off-by: shubhamchaudhary <shubham.chaudhary@mayadata.io>
2020-01-28 18:51:36 +05:30